Literature summary extracted from

  • Kolhekar, A.S.; Bell, J.; Shiozaki, E.N.; Jin, L.; Keutmann, H.T.; Hand, T.A.; Mains, R.E.; Eipper, B.A.
    Essential features of the catalytic core of peptidyl-a-hydroxyglycine alpha-amidating Lyase (2002), Biochemistry, 41, 12384-12394.
    View publication on PubMed

Cloned(Commentary)

EC Number Cloned (Comment) Organism
4.3.2.5 expression in Chinese hamster ovary cells Rattus norvegicus

Protein Variants

EC Number Protein Variants Comment Organism
4.3.2.5 D590N no secretion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 D599N no secretion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 D652N no secretion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 D705N much less secretion and less active than wild-type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 E707Q much less secretion than wild-type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 H532A no secretion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 H585A less active than wild-type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 H603A no secretion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 H690A less active than wild-type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 H697A no changes in secretion an activity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 H786A less active than wild-type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 H817A no changes in secretion an activity Rattus norvegicus

Inhibitors

EC Number Inhibitors Comment Organism Structure
4.3.2.5 2-mercaptoethanol
-
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 EDTA addition of 0.5-1 M reduces activity to 50%, Ca2+, Mn2+, Co2+ or Ni2+ restore activity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 EGTA addition of 0.5-1 M reduces activity to 50%, Ca2+, Mn2+, Co2+ or Ni2+ restore activity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 HCl 0.5 M guanidinium HCl reduces activity to 28%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 o-phenanthroline
-
Rattus norvegicus
4.3.2.5 Urea addition of 1 M urea reduces activity to 58% Rattus norvegicus
